Angular is a JavaScript web framework for creating single-page web applications. The code is free to use and available as open source. It is further maintained and heavily used by Google and by lots of other developers around the world.

  • How to get notifications for home server going down?
    I suppose what I need is an online service that lets my server ping said service, and when the pings stop coming, to notify me that something's wrong. I don't want to open any ports on the network for that device for, say, a service like port-monitor.com to get to. Source: over 1 year ago
